Ingredients
To whip up your own batch of Strawberry Simple Syrup,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 1 cup fresh strawberries, hulled and halved
- 1 cup sugar
- 1 cup water
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ice (optional, for added zest)
Instructions
Follow these simple steps to create your sweet and fruity syrup:
- In a saucepan, combine the halved strawberries, sugar, and water. If you wish to add a touch of tanginess, include the lemon juice.
- Heat the mixture over medium heat, stirring occasionally until the sugar has dissolved and the strawberries start to break down. This should take about 5-10 minutes.
- Once the mixture is boiling, reduce the heat and let it simmer for an additional 10-15 minutes. The strawberries will fully break down, and the syrup will thicken slightly.
- Remove the saucepan from heat and let the mixture cool for a few minutes.
- Strain the syrup through a fine mesh sieve into a clean jar or container. Use the back of a spoon to press down on the strawberries to extract more syrup. Discard the solids left in the sieve.
- Allow the syrup to cool completely, then seal the jar and store it in the refrigerator. It can last for up to two weeks!
This Strawberry Simple Syrup is not just for beverages! Pour it over ice cream, swirl it into yogurt, or use it as a topping for waffles. The possibilities are endless, and the flavor is absolutely divine. Enjoy your homemade creation!
